Responsibilities

Brasfield & Gorrie has an exciting opportunity for a Chief Preconstruction Manager or Sr. Preconstruction Manager to join our Dallas office.

  • Perform complex and sometimes multiple estimating assignments.
  • Develop all levels of estimates, including conceptual thru final design. Estimates should include project benchmarks and value analysis.
  • Understand and execute multiple delivery methods, including hard bid, negotiated GMP, Design Build, and IPD.
  • Work with operations teams on general requirements, including fees, financials, staffing of jobs, and construction schedules.
  • Establish schedule durations based on quantities, attend scheduling meetings, and solicit subcontractor schedules. Coordinate with internal Scheduling Department.
  • Demonstrate thorough understanding of scope definition and communicate pricing requirements clearly to subcontractors.
  • Work with Field Leadership to determine crew and labor sizing of a project.
  • Proficiently utilize estimating software tools: P6, BuildingConnected, BlueBeam, Agtek, Sage, Destini, Assemble and others
  • Lead estimate reviews with project management, design team, and owners.
  • Visit jobsites to gain understanding of estimate accuracy and impact.
  • Work with marketing department to assist with proposal preparation.
  • Develop subcontractor and supplier relationships.
  • Establish and maintain relationships with architects, owners, engineers, designers, clients, and others for potential business development.
  • Collaborate with internal Virtual Design group during estimate to develop quantities, logistics plan and 4D schedules
  • Provide leadership and mentoring to less experienced estimators
  • Gather historical data from past/on-going projects for use in future estimates

Education - Skills - Knowledge - Qualifications & Experience

  • Bachelor’s degree in construction, engineering, or related field; or related construction experience
  • 4-10 years of Estimating and/or combination of estimating and project management experience
  • Excellent oral communication and interpersonal skills
  • Technical writing skills
  • Conflict resolution skills
  • Ability to multitask
  • Superior organizational skills
  • Innovative attitude
  • Proven experience with technology
